aliran tensor:: operasi:: TopK
#include <nn_ops.h>
Menemukan nilai dan indeks k
elemen terbesar untuk dimensi terakhir.
Ringkasan
Jika masukannya adalah vektor (peringkat-1), carilah k
entri terbesar dalam vektor tersebut dan keluarkan nilai dan indeksnya sebagai vektor. Jadi values[j]
adalah entri terbesar ke- j
di input
, dan indeksnya adalah indices[j]
.
Untuk matriks (masing-masing masukan dengan peringkat lebih tinggi), hitung k
entri teratas di setiap baris (masing-masing vektor sepanjang dimensi terakhir). Dengan demikian,
values.shape = indices.shape = input.shape[:-1] + [k]
Jika dua elemen sama, elemen dengan indeks lebih rendah akan muncul terlebih dahulu.
Argumen:
- ruang lingkup: Objek Lingkup
- input: 1-D atau lebih tinggi dengan dimensi terakhir setidaknya
k
. - k: 0-D. Jumlah elemen teratas yang harus dicari sepanjang dimensi terakhir (sepanjang setiap baris matriks).
Atribut opsional (lihat Attrs
):
- diurutkan: Jika benar,
k
elemen yang dihasilkan akan diurutkan berdasarkan nilai dalam urutan menurun.
Pengembalian:
- Nilai
Output
: k
elemen terbesar sepanjang setiap potongan dimensi terakhir. - Indeks
Output
: Indeks values
dalam dimensi terakhir input
.
